As the leader, you must take full responsibility for your department’s or organization’s low morale and urgently address the situation before all the good employees leave and the toxic remains. It’s easy to blame the hiring process or one employee, but unfortunately, the buck stops with you as the person sitting in that leadership position. People in leadership positions often look for a quick fix, but it’s not that simple. When toxic employees’ negative behaviors are tolerated, it can have a detrimental effect on the company’s culture for example, it decreases collaboration between teams, affects how customers are treated, and so much more.
